What is a Private Psychiatrist?
A private psychiatrist is a medical doctor focusing on the di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of mental health conditions. Unlike those who operate in public medical facilities or neighborhood health settings, private psychiatrists run independently, typically in private practices or centers. They offer personalized care tailored to the unique requirements of their patients, which can lead to a more customized approach to mental health care.
Credentials of a Private Psychiatrist
To become a private psychiatrist, a specific need to complete extensive education and training:
Medical Degree (MD or DO): A four-year medical degree from a certified organization.Residency Training: A four-year residency in psychiatry after completing medical school.Board Certification: Passing a nationwide board examination to end up being licensed by the American Board of Psychiatry and Neurology (ABPN) or an equivalent body.State License: Obtaining a medical license to practice psychiatry in the state where they mean to work.

Selecting a private psychiatrist comes with a number of advantages:
Personalized Care
Private psychiatrists often have actually less patients compared to those in public organizations, enabling more extended sessions and a deeper understanding of each patient's unique circumstance.
Increased Access to Services
Clients typically experience much shorter wait times for consultations, enabling quicker access to required mental health services.
Confidentiality
Private practice typically emphasizes a greater degree of confidentiality considering that the procedures and procedures are unique from public healthcare systems.
Variety of Treatment Approaches
Private psychiatrists may provide diverse healing methods customized to the individual, including alternative treatments that might not be readily available in the general public sector.
Flexibility in Scheduling
For those with busy schedules, private psychiatrists may offer more flexible consultation times, including nights or weekends.

1. Is seeing a private psychiatrist worth the cost?
Numerous patients find that the individualized care and much shorter wait times validate the expense, especially for those in immediate requirement of mental health support.
2. How much does an assessment with a private psychiatrist normally cost?
The cost can differ substantially depending upon place, know-how, and whether you have insurance coverage. Usually, sessions can range from ₤ 150 to ₤ 500.
3. Can private psychiatrists recommend medication?
Yes, private psychiatrists are licensed medical doctors and can prescribe medications as necessary.
4. Do private psychiatrists accept insurance coverage?
Some do, however it's vital to confirm whether they accept your specific insurance coverage strategy before setting up a consultation.
5. Can I see a private psychiatrist if I've had a disappointment before?
Yes, many individuals find it valuable to seek brand-new perspectives and treatment styles after prior unfavorable experiences. It's essential to find a psychiatrist with whom you feel comfortable.
